Medicaid Planning and Elder Law

The cost of nursing home care for an elderly family member can be an enormous financial drain. Many families spend up to $75,000 per year for nursing home care. Taking action to plan ahead allows you to prepare for these nursing home expenses, protect your financial assets and remain eligible for Medicaid.

Automatic Exemptions for Medicaid

When determining eligibility for Medicaid, the government will take into consideration your assets and investments. Without proper planning, you could lose your right to benefits. Property exempted from Medicaid calculations includes a primary residence, personal property and one automobile. If you own additional property, you may have difficulty getting accepted by Medicaid.

There are solutions that can help you protect your property as well as plan for future use of Medicaid, including:

  • Creating an irrevocable Medicaid annuity trust
  • Legal spend-downs of your estate
  • Properly transferring property
  • Working with annuity products and life insurance policies
